Chemical approaches to the study of template biosynthesis: general problems and the study of transcription

D. G. Knorre, N. V. Kudryashova, O. I. Lavrik

Novosibirsk Institute of Bioorganic Chemistry, Siberian Branch of the Russian Academy of Sciences
English full-text Citations (4)
Abstract: The chemical approaches to the study of systems for template biosynthesis are examined. The general problems of template biosynthesis solved with the aid of these approaches and the principal results obtained as regards transcription are described. Attention is concentrated on the results obtained in the study of the interaction of RNA polymerase and its subunits with DNA and the RNA product. The approaches to the study of the active centre in RNA polymerases by the affinity modification method as well as the interaction of eukaryotic transcription factors with DNA are described. The bibliography includes 64 references.
